Can Buckwheat Flour Be Used As A Thickener. Buckwheat flour can be used to make a roux for thickening soups, stews, and sauces. Buckwheat flour can be used to thicken a wide range of sauces, from creamy gravies to light and airy sauces. Use it to thicken tomato.
